JWT hires Graham Wood to head art

LONDON - JWT London has hired Graham Wood, the co-founder of Tomato, as its head of art.

The post has been vacant since JWT London made Steve Dunn, its former head of art and design, redundant in March 2007. Russell Ramsey, the agency's executive creative director, has taken on Dunn's duties since his exit.

Wood, who is currently the executive creative director, visual communications, at JWT New York, will join JWT London in six weeks and will have a visual influence across the board.

He will report to Ramsey and lead all print and digital design work.

Wood co-founded Tomato with six partners in 1991 after leaving Central St Martins College with a BA and MA. He joined JWT New York in 2006.

Ramsey said: "Graham is hugely talented and I'm delighted that he has decided to join us in London. He'll have an impact on everything we're doing."
